antler
This term refers specifically to the deciduous bony growths of cervids, distinguishing them from horns, which are permanent and consist of a keratin sheath over a bony core. The word evokes images of wilderness, seasonal cycles of growth and shedding, and the competitive nature of mating rituals.
In a biological context, the term is used to describe the complex, branching architecture of these structures. While often used interchangeably with horns in casual speech, technical precision requires using antler for deer, elk, and moose to highlight the unique physiological process of annual regeneration.
